Weekly vs. Biweekly House Cleaning: Which Schedule Fits Your Home?
There is no single recurring schedule that fits every home. The right frequency depends on how quickly the home gets used, how much maintenance you want to do between visits and which rooms matter most to you.
When weekly cleaning makes sense
Weekly cleaning can be a better fit for busy households, homes with frequent guests, higher floor traffic or customers who want less maintenance between professional visits.
When biweekly cleaning makes sense
Biweekly service is a common middle ground for households that want regular professional upkeep while handling lighter maintenance between appointments.
What about monthly cleaning?
Monthly service may work for lower-traffic homes, but more buildup can accumulate between visits. Some homes may need a deeper scope rather than routine maintenance if too much time passes.
How to choose
Think about kitchens, bathrooms, pets, kids, floor traffic, entertaining and how much cleaning you want to handle yourself. Share those priorities during your quote so the frequency can be matched to your goals.
